As you know, an Epidural Steroid Injection (ESI) is a minimally invasive procedure that is generally used to eliminate mild to moderate pain in your back, neck, arm, hip, and leg. Epidurals are considered to be an effective treatment for spinal nerve inflammation and chronic spinal pain.

 

Spinal nerve inflammation or pain in the nerve roots can be caused by a variety of diseases and conditions including Arthritis, Bone Spur, Degenerative Spinal Conditions, and Inflammatory Diseases, among others. Inflammation of spinal nerves can cause severe pain, irritation, and stiffness in the leg, back, arm, and neck. Patients that are suffering from such persistent and consistent pain and inflammation of the nerves are perfect candidates for cervical or lumbar epidural steroid injections. Epidural steroid injections are one example of a common treatment option that most pain doctors recommend for treating lower back and leg pain.

Which Conditions Are Treated By Epidural Steroid Injections?

 

Epidural Steroid Injections, as the name suggests, will involve injecting local anesthetic into the epidural space located between the spinal cord and the roots of the spinal nerves. Generally, epidural steroid injections are used to control and reduce the pain and inflammation in the spinal nerves and surrounding areas. Not only will an ESI help reduce nerve pain but it can also help in treating spinal nerve inflammation and postponing the chances of surgery.
